Background
Vonda is the proud recipient of an ESI/GW Master's Certificate in Information Technology Project Management. She works for Scientific and Engineering Solutions, a technology company that supports U.S. Department of Defense contracts through services such as networking to software development.
As senior systems engineer/program manager, she oversees five employees and is responsible for implementing computer security systems for more than 32 government agency Web sites. A graduate of George Mason University, Vonda began her career as a programmer and later became a software developer and tester. Most recently, she has begun to take on the role of a project manager. ESI spoke briefly with Vonda about her graduation from ESI/GW's master's certificate program.
1. Why did you decide to pursue the Master's Certificate in Information Technology Project Management?
"My company moved me into management, and I needed some experience to better support the people I manage."
2. How will the material covered in the master's certificate help you on the job?
"I'm elated to have finished the program. I learned so much I can implement. The electives were the most helpful because I didn't have a background in those areas. I especially enjoyed Federal Contracting Basics and Winning New Business. They were very practical, and I took away a lot of best practices I could use on the job.
As a result of my training, I was able to identify the holes in my company's processes and knew I could put some things into place. For instance, we didn't have a formal format for creating Requests for Proposals (RFPs) from start to finish. I was able to take what I had learned and developed a new strategy for my company detailing how to format and write proposals."
3. What did you like best about your ESI courses?
"I think the most beneficial aspect of the courses for me was the hands-on exercises. It allowed me to interact with other professional who many already have processes discussed in place. It also allowed me to visualize how processes are implemented."
4. What's your biggest challenge on the job?
"We don't have enough people who have the expertise in our area, and we have a lot of work to do. The main challenge is juggling different tasks."
